BENDIS IS COMING! … Back! … To Marvel! … For a backup story in Avengers #800!

Brian Michael Bendis is part of the reason I got back into reading Marvel Comics.

Even when I wasn’t a Wednesday warrior during a stretch from the early 2000s to the mid-2010s, I had amassed a stack of New Avengers trades, along with events like House of M, Secret Invasion and Siege. They presented Marvel’s mainstream, non-X-Men heroes in a way that was “cooler” than I’d previously seen – even with leather bomber jackets – and they were a good companion to the hours I’d spend playing the first Marvel Ultimate Alliance game on the Xbox 360.

Bendis eventually ran his course at Marvel, having written nearly every major character and creating a wealth of material that eventually got mined for the MCU.

And Goldballs. He also co-created Goldballs.

But when the time came for him to hit the dusty trail, DC was more than happy to roll out the red-underpantsed carpet, shouting “BENDIS IS COMING” in two-page promo ads featuring Superman in his classic togs, while nodding to the time Jack Kirby jumped ship from Marvel to DC in the early 1970s, where he went on to create his iconic Fourth World.

And just like the King, Bendis now is returning to Marvel, starting with a backup story in next month’s Avengers #34, the 800th issue of the title, a supersized comic that will retail for $7.99. Joining him will be artist Mark Bagley, his collaborator on 111 issues of Ultimate Spider-Man.

In a statement from Marvel, Bendis says it’s just the beginning of more work from him at the publisher. But what mighty Marvel worlds are left for Bendis to conquer? A major milestone for Earth’s Mightiest Heroes calls for the return of one of their mightiest creators!

This January, BRIAN MICHAEL BENDIS returns to the Marvel Universe in AVENGERS #34, the landmark 800th issue of AVENGERS. The issue by current Avengers creative team, writer Jed MacKay and artist Farid Karami, will feature a special 14-page backup story written by Bendis and drawn by superstar artist Mark Bagley, reuniting the powerhouse pair known for their work together on Ultimate Spider-Man and Avengers Assemble.

For nearly a decade, Bendis redefined Avengers storytelling, revitalizing the franchise for the 21st century. Always at the center of the Marvel Universe and at the pulse of modern pop culture, his groundbreaking run launched now-classic Marvel events like House of MSecret Invasion, and Dark Reign, and his transformative work on the Marvel mythos is still heavily felt today. Now he’s back, starting with AVENGERS #34 and continuing with more exciting new Marvel stories just on the horizon!

Taking place on the anniversary of the founding of the Avengers, the all-new story brings together the “Big Three,” Iron Man, Thor, and Captain America, for a high-stakes mission to take down Hydra’s latest weapon of mass destruction. They’re soon joined by many more teammates—past and present—for a thrilling showdown that exemplifies the team’s mission and impact! 

“Returning to the pages of Marvel Comics has been an incredible experience,” Bendis shared. “To reunite with the Avengers on the occasion of an anniversary is doubly wonderful because anniversary issues are where we really celebrate our love of the characters and legacy. I made my Avengers debut on Avengers #500. I love the symmetry.

“AND I get to reunite with my dear longtime Ultimate Spidey AND Avengers collaborator Mark Bagley. Just reuniting would be magical enough, but him coming out of retirement to do this story with me was an incredible gesture. He has already penciled magical pages. It’s been a wonderful reunion between us AND the characters.

“Thanks to everyone at Marvel for having me back for such an auspicious occasion,” he added. “This is the first of some truly special Marvel projects that I will be part of in the near future. Stay tuned…”
